In addition to a rather large mountain range, the commercial shipping already uses the UAE/Oman side of the Straits. It should be pointed out that any missiles that are able to reach shipping in the straits can also reach shipping in a canal.

Oil and refined products are already shipped from the UAE port of Fujairah on the Gulf of Oman. Pipelines going from Abu Dhabi and Dubai also have to cross this rather large mountain range.

I went to Khasab on the Straits of Hormuz yesterday to have a look. I sat on a beach, eating a sandwich, watching a string of oil tankers hugging the Oman coast heading for the Gulf of Oman.
